Output 9638f202224cfd75fb4d1be71198d18fe82142802ffb125370d5775a14fee481:92

value
517162
script pubkey
OP_0 OP_PUSHBYTES_20 68a35e02dd456049bdb286f5bb7eeecb4475164b
address
bc1qdz34uqkag4syn0djsm6mklhwedz829jta64dz5
transaction
9638f202224cfd75fb4d1be71198d18fe82142802ffb125370d5775a14fee481
spent
true